China's Mountain-Tunnel Roads are remarkable engineering feats that traverse the country’s vast and rugged mountainous landscapes. These roads, often built through deep valleys and steep cliffs, feature numerous tunnels, bridges, and winding pathways, providing essential connectivity to remote regions.
Key Features:
Innovative Engineering: Roads are constructed with tunnels and viaducts to navigate extreme terrain.
Scenic Routes: Many of these roads offer breathtaking views of mountains, rivers, and natural landscapes.
Vital Infrastructure: They connect isolated rural areas with major cities, boosting economic and social development.
Safety Measures: Designed with reinforced tunnels, anti-landslide barriers, and climate-resistant materials to ensure safe passage.
Famous Mountain Roads in China:
Guoliang Tunnel Road (Henan Province) – A hand-carved tunnel road built into the side of a cliff.
Tianmen Mountain Road (Hunan Province) – A winding road with 99 sharp turns, leading to the famous Tianmen Cave.
Duku Highway (Xinjiang) – A high-altitude road connecting deserts to snow-capped mountains.
Yaxi Expressway (Sichuan) – Known as the "Sky Road", featuring massive bridges and tunnels in a mountainous landscape.
Significance:
China’s mountain roads are not only vital for transportation but also serve as popular tourist attractions, showcasing the country’s engineering prowess and natural beauty.
